Moon queries Australian boat policy

The federal government faces United Nations pressure to abandon Operation Sovereign Borders.

UN Secretary-General Ban Ki-moon has urged Malcolm Turnbull to reconsider Australia's controversial policy of turning back asylum-seeker boats.

The UN chief met with the prime minister on the sidelines of the East Asia Summit in Kuala Lumpur before Mr Turnbull returned to Canberra for a sitting of parliament.

According to a UN note of the meeting released on Monday, Mr Ban "expressed concern over the detention conditions in Australia's offshore processing centres and encouraged the prime minister to reconsider Operation Sovereign Borders".
